Still planning production in Excel?

Excel is often the natural starting point for production planning. It is flexible, familiar, and quick to adapt. But once the process becomes business critical, spreadsheets can create risk.

If your planning depends on complex formulas, macros, copied files, or one person knowing how everything works, it may be time to move to a dedicated system.

No single source of truth

Teams work from different files, versions, or assumptions.

Manual reporting

Reports take time to prepare and may be out of date by the time they are shared.

Limited visibility

It is difficult to see workload, capacity, stock requirements, and bottlenecks in one place.

Hard to maintain

Small changes can break formulas, macros, reports, or linked spreadsheets.
